Output 96d0e1597708349df777a95bb6a51231ae3ca3686937e0fbae7d7a89a78ef5c1:1

value
195042436
script pubkey
OP_0 OP_PUSHBYTES_20 bc2b95307f4a11729c7700afea760019badf1639
address
bc1qhs4e2vrlfggh98rhqzh75asqrxad793exdnz9s
transaction
96d0e1597708349df777a95bb6a51231ae3ca3686937e0fbae7d7a89a78ef5c1